A digital document containing a series of prayers, typically recited over nine consecutive days, available at no cost for electronic retrieval. These documents often provide the specific prayers for a particular novena, their instructions for recitation, and sometimes related hymns or devotional readings. An example would be a freely accessible file containing the prayers of the Novena to St. Jude, printable and readily shared.
The accessibility of these digital prayer resources facilitates personal devotion and communal prayer gatherings, regardless of geographical limitations. This broad distribution enables individuals to participate in spiritual practices tied to specific feast days, intentions, or requests for divine intervention. Historically, novenas provided a structured framework for focused prayer, and the digitization of resources makes this practice more convenient and widespread.
